Group: Rides
Type: Metal Ride
Size: 20 Inch
Series: Alpha
Weight: 2664g, 2705g, 2720g
Median Weight: 2705g (n=3)
Years of production: 2010 - 2016

Review: "Likewise, the 20" Metal ride's harmonics built to a slightly less intensity that was less pleasing than the sound of the 22" version."
- Review written by Martin Patmos ("Paiste's Redesigned Alpha Cymbals - Updated Looks And Sound", Modern Drummer, September 2006, p. 35)
Review: "The 20" Metal ride had a strong bell that wasn't too bright or high pitched, and its strong stick ping poked through a deep bed of sustain."
- Review written by Michael Dawson ("Paiste Alpha Brilliant Series Cymbals", Modern Drummer, May 2010, p.23)
